State the functions of the skeletal system, including the number and the major bones in the human skeleton.
The skeletal system serves several important functions in the human body. These functions include:
1. Support: The skeleton provides the structural framework for the body, giving support and shape to the organism.
2. Protection: The skeletal system protects vital organs such as the brain, spinal cord, heart, and lungs. For example, the skull protects the brain, the ribcage protects the heart and lungs, and the vertebrae protect the spinal cord.
3. Movement: Bones act as levers for muscles, enabling body movement. The skeletal system works in conjunction with the muscular system to facilitate motion.
4. Mineral storage: Bones store essential minerals, such as calcium and phosphorus, which are necessary for various body functions.
5. Blood cell production: Red and white blood cells, as well as platelets, are produced in the bone marrow, which is found in some bones.
6. Energy storage: Yellow bone marrow, found in the medullary cavity of long bones, stores energy in the form of fat.
The human skeleton consists of 206 bones in adults. Some of the major bones include:
1. Skull: Comprised of the cranium and facial bones, it protects the brain and supports the structures of the head.
2. Spine (vertebral column): Consists of 33 vertebrae, which protect the spinal cord and support the upper body.
3. Ribcage: Includes 12 pairs of ribs, the sternum, and the thoracic vertebrae, which protect the heart and lungs.
4. Humerus: The long bone in the upper arm, connecting the shoulder to the elbow.
5. Radius and Ulna: The two bones in the forearm, connecting the elbow to the wrist.
6. Femur: The long bone in the thigh, connecting the hip to the knee, and is the longest bone in the body.
7. Tibia and Fibula: The two bones in the lower leg, connecting the knee to the ankle.
8. Pelvis: A basin-shaped structure that supports the spine and organs of the lower abdomen, and connects the spine to the lower limbs.
These are just a few examples of the major bones in the human skeleton.

Who is Vandana Shiva
Vandana Shiva is an Indian scholar, environmental activist, and author known for her work in the field of environmental sustainability, biodiversity conservation, and social justice. She was born on November 5, 1952, in Dehradun, India. Shiva has a background in physics and earned her Ph.D. in philosophy from the University of Western Ontario, Canada.
Shiva is a prominent advocate for sustainable agriculture, seed sovereignty, and the rights of small-scale farmers. She is known for her opposition to genetically modified organisms (GMOs) and the negative impacts of industrial agriculture on the environment and local communities. Shiva has been involved in grassroots movements and organizations, including Navdanya, which promotes seed conservation and organic farming practices.
Vandana Shiva has authored numerous books, including "Staying Alive: Women, Ecology, and Development," "Earth Democracy: Justice, Sustainability, and Peace," and "Making Peace with the Earth." She has received several awards for her work, including the Right Livelihood Award (Alternative Nobel Prize) in 1993. Shiva continues to be actively involved in raising awareness about sustainable agriculture, biodiversity, and social justice issues on a global scale.

Label the Big Dipper, Little Dipper, and indicate the Polaris.
The Polaris lies in a direct line with the Earth's rotational axis, which is "above" the North Pole (north celestial pole). Its stands almost motionless in the sky, and all the stars of the northern sky appear to rotate around it. The attached image is a clear indication.
How can we describe the Polaris location in the sky?The Polaris appears to remain stationary in the sky while all other stars appear to rotate around it. To locate Polaris in the sky, one must first find the Big Dipper, which is a well-known group of seven stars that resemble a ladle or dipper. If one follows the two stars at the end of the bowl of the Big Dipper, they will point directly to Polaris.
Once located, Polaris can be used as a guide to determine one's direction when navigating at night. Because it is very close to the celestial north pole, its position in the sky is directly above the Earth's geographic North Pole. This makes it a reliable reference point for navigation in the Northern Hemisphere.

If the gasoline floats on the surface of the puddle, what does that tell you about how its density compares to that of water? Explain your answer.
It tells that gasoline is less dense than water, because according to Archimedes Law states that any body completely or partially submerged in a fluid is acted upon by an upward, or buoyant, force, the magnitude of which is equal to the weight of the fluid, displaced by the object. So, when gasoline is put in water, it floats, it means that the buoyancy force is greater than gasoline's weight. It means that the weight of the same volume of water is more than the weight of the same volume of gasoline. It means that water has more density.

The physical appearance of an individual is determined by their genes, which are inherited from their parents. Each parent contributes half of their genes to their offspring, and the combination of genes from both parents determines the physical characteristics of the offspring.
When the two daughters inherit genes from both their parents, they receive a random set of genes from each parent, which can result in both similar and different physical features. What is the function of an organ system?
An organ system is a group of organs and body parts that work together to accomplish a common goal. You have 11 organ systems: integumentary, skeletal, muscular, nervous, endocrine, cardiovascular, lymphatic, respiratory, digestive, urinary and reproductive.
